{"id":477005,"date":"2023-08-09T09:06:01","date_gmt":"2023-08-09T09:06:01","guid":{"rendered":""},"modified":"2023-09-05T11:13:48","modified_gmt":"2023-09-05T11:13:48","slug":"dropper","status":"publish","type":"wiki","link":"https:\/\/oneproxy.pro\/es\/wiki\/dropper\/","title":{"rendered":"Cuentagotas"},"content":{"rendered":"<h2>Introducci\u00f3n<\/h2>\n<p>Dropper es una poderosa herramienta utilizada en el mundo de los servidores proxy para optimizar y mejorar la entrega de contenido a los usuarios. Desempe\u00f1a un papel crucial en la mejora del rendimiento general y la eficiencia de los servidores proxy, lo que lo convierte en un componente esencial en las infraestructuras de redes modernas.<\/p>\n<h2>La historia del cuentagotas<\/h2>\n<p>El concepto de Dropper se remonta a los primeros d\u00edas de los servidores proxy. Se mencion\u00f3 por primera vez en art\u00edculos acad\u00e9micos y documentaci\u00f3n t\u00e9cnica que analizaban m\u00e9todos para entregar contenido de manera eficiente a trav\u00e9s de Internet. El objetivo principal fue minimizar la latencia, reducir el uso del ancho de banda y garantizar una entrega de contenido m\u00e1s r\u00e1pida.<\/p>\n<h2>Informaci\u00f3n detallada sobre el cuentagotas<\/h2>\n<p>Dropper es un m\u00f3dulo dentro de un servidor proxy que act\u00faa como mediador entre el cliente y el servidor. Su funci\u00f3n principal es almacenar y gestionar datos o contenidos solicitados con frecuencia en su cach\u00e9. Al hacerlo, Dropper puede entregar contenido a los clientes r\u00e1pidamente sin tener que buscarlo en el servidor original cada vez.<\/p>\n<h2>La estructura interna del cuentagotas<\/h2>\n<p>La estructura interna de Dropper consta de varios componentes clave:<\/p>\n<ol>\n<li>\n<p><strong>Cache:<\/strong> Aqu\u00ed es donde Dropper almacena el contenido en cach\u00e9. El tama\u00f1o de la cach\u00e9 puede variar seg\u00fan la configuraci\u00f3n del servidor proxy y los recursos disponibles.<\/p>\n<\/li>\n<li>\n<p><strong>Administrador de cach\u00e9:<\/strong> El administrador de cach\u00e9 es responsable de manejar el almacenamiento de cach\u00e9 y decidir qu\u00e9 contenido conservar y cu\u00e1l eliminar en funci\u00f3n de algoritmos predefinidos.<\/p>\n<\/li>\n<li>\n<p><strong>Mecanismo de hash:<\/strong> Para acceder r\u00e1pidamente al contenido almacenado en cach\u00e9, Dropper utiliza un mecanismo de hash que asigna URL o identificadores de contenido a ubicaciones de cach\u00e9 espec\u00edficas.<\/p>\n<\/li>\n<li>\n<p><strong>Pol\u00edtica de Vencimiento:<\/strong> Para garantizar que el cach\u00e9 permanezca actualizado, Dropper implementa una pol\u00edtica de caducidad que elimina el contenido obsoleto del cach\u00e9 despu\u00e9s de un cierto per\u00edodo de tiempo.<\/p>\n<\/li>\n<\/ol>\n<h2>C\u00f3mo funciona el cuentagotas<\/h2>\n<p>Cuando un cliente realiza una solicitud de un contenido espec\u00edfico, el servidor proxy verifica si el contenido ya est\u00e1 presente en la memoria cach\u00e9 del Dropper. Si se encuentra el contenido, se entrega directamente al cliente sin contactar al servidor original. Sin embargo, si el contenido no est\u00e1 en la cach\u00e9 o ha caducado, el servidor proxy lo recupera del servidor de origen, actualiza la cach\u00e9 y luego se lo entrega al cliente.<\/p>\n<p>El proceso se puede resumir en los siguientes pasos:<\/p>\n<ol>\n<li>El cliente env\u00eda una solicitud de contenido al servidor proxy.<\/li>\n<li>El servidor proxy comprueba la cach\u00e9 del Dropper en busca del contenido solicitado.<\/li>\n<li>Si se encuentra contenido y es v\u00e1lido, se entrega al cliente.<\/li>\n<li>Si el contenido no se encuentra o ha caducado, el servidor proxy lo recupera del servidor de origen, actualiza la memoria cach\u00e9 y luego se lo entrega al cliente.<\/li>\n<\/ol>\n<h2>An\u00e1lisis de las caracter\u00edsticas clave del cuentagotas<\/h2>\n<p>Dropper ofrece varias caracter\u00edsticas clave que lo convierten en un componente indispensable de los servidores proxy:<\/p>\n<ol>\n<li>\n<p><strong>Reducci\u00f3n de latencia:<\/strong> Al almacenar en cach\u00e9 el contenido, Dropper reduce el tiempo necesario para atender las solicitudes, minimizando la latencia y mejorando la experiencia del usuario.<\/p>\n<\/li>\n<li>\n<p><strong>Optimizaci\u00f3n del ancho de banda:<\/strong> Como el contenido almacenado en cach\u00e9 se entrega directamente desde el servidor proxy, se reduce la necesidad de recuperar datos del servidor de origen, lo que genera importantes ahorros de ancho de banda.<\/p>\n<\/li>\n<li>\n<p><strong>Equilibrio de carga del servidor:<\/strong> Dropper puede ayudar a distribuir las cargas del servidor al manejar una parte sustancial de las solicitudes de los clientes por s\u00ed solo, lo que permite que los servidores de origen se concentren en tareas que requieren m\u00e1s recursos.<\/p>\n<\/li>\n<li>\n<p><strong>Navegaci\u00f3n sin conexi\u00f3n:<\/strong> El contenido almacenado en cach\u00e9 en Dropper permite a los usuarios acceder a sitios web incluso cuando el servidor original no est\u00e1 disponible temporalmente.<\/p>\n<\/li>\n<\/ol>\n<h2>Tipos de cuentagotas<\/h2>\n<p>Dropper viene en diferentes tipos, cada uno de los cuales se adapta a requisitos y escenarios espec\u00edficos. Los tipos de Gotero m\u00e1s comunes son:<\/p>\n<table>\n<thead>\n<tr>\n<th>Tipo de cuentagotas<\/th>\n<th>Descripci\u00f3n<\/th>\n<\/tr>\n<\/thead>\n<tbody>\n<tr>\n<td>Gotero b\u00e1sico<\/td>\n<td>Mecanismo de almacenamiento en cach\u00e9 simple con vencimiento fijo.<\/td>\n<\/tr>\n<tr>\n<td>Gotero din\u00e1mico<\/td>\n<td>Utiliza caducidad adaptable seg\u00fan el uso.<\/td>\n<\/tr>\n<tr>\n<td>Gotero distribuido<\/td>\n<td>Distribuye el almacenamiento en cach\u00e9 entre m\u00faltiples servidores proxy.<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h2>Formas de utilizar el cuentagotas, problemas y soluciones<\/h2>\n<h3>Formas de utilizar el cuentagotas<\/h3>\n<ol>\n<li>\n<p><strong>Optimizaci\u00f3n de la entrega de contenido:<\/strong> Dropper se utiliza para almacenar en cach\u00e9 y entregar contenido est\u00e1tico, como im\u00e1genes, scripts y hojas de estilo, optimizando la entrega de contenido a los usuarios finales.<\/p>\n<\/li>\n<li>\n<p><strong>Transmisi\u00f3n de medios:<\/strong> En los servicios de transmisi\u00f3n de medios, Dropper puede almacenar en cach\u00e9 archivos multimedia populares, lo que reduce la carga del servidor y mejora el rendimiento de la transmisi\u00f3n.<\/p>\n<\/li>\n<li>\n<p><strong>Almacenamiento en cach\u00e9 de p\u00e1ginas web:<\/strong> El almacenamiento en cach\u00e9 de las p\u00e1ginas web a las que se accede con frecuencia ayuda a mejorar los tiempos de carga del sitio web y reduce la carga del servidor durante los picos de tr\u00e1fico.<\/p>\n<\/li>\n<\/ol>\n<h3>Problemas y soluciones<\/h3>\n<ol>\n<li>\n<p><strong>Contenido obsoleto:<\/strong> El contenido almacenado en cach\u00e9 puede quedar obsoleto. La implementaci\u00f3n de pol\u00edticas de vencimiento eficientes puede mitigar este problema.<\/p>\n<\/li>\n<li>\n<p><strong>Invalidaci\u00f3n de cach\u00e9:<\/strong> Cuando el contenido se actualiza en el servidor de origen, es necesario invalidar la cach\u00e9 para ofrecer contenido nuevo. Las t\u00e9cnicas inteligentes de invalidaci\u00f3n de cach\u00e9 pueden solucionar este problema.<\/p>\n<\/li>\n<li>\n<p><strong>Consistencia de la cach\u00e9:<\/strong> En configuraciones distribuidas de Dropper, mantener la coherencia de la cach\u00e9 en varios servidores proxy puede resultar un desaf\u00edo. El uso de protocolos de cach\u00e9 distribuida como Memcached o Redis puede resultar \u00fatil.<\/p>\n<\/li>\n<\/ol>\n<h2>Principales caracter\u00edsticas y comparaciones<\/h2>\n<table>\n<thead>\n<tr>\n<th>Caracter\u00edstica<\/th>\n<th>Cuentagotas<\/th>\n<th>Equilibrador de carga<\/th>\n<\/tr>\n<\/thead>\n<tbody>\n<tr>\n<td>Funci\u00f3n<\/td>\n<td>Contenido de cach\u00e9<\/td>\n<td>Distribuye el tr\u00e1fico<\/td>\n<\/tr>\n<tr>\n<td>Prop\u00f3sito principal<\/td>\n<td>Optimice la entrega de contenido<\/td>\n<td>Garantizar una alta disponibilidad<\/td>\n<\/tr>\n<tr>\n<td>Gesti\u00f3n de cach\u00e9<\/td>\n<td>S\u00ed<\/td>\n<td>No<\/td>\n<\/tr>\n<tr>\n<td>Selecci\u00f3n de servidor<\/td>\n<td>No<\/td>\n<td>S\u00ed<\/td>\n<\/tr>\n<tr>\n<td>Granularidad del control<\/td>\n<td>Alto<\/td>\n<td>Bajo<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h2>Perspectivas y tecnolog\u00edas futuras<\/h2>\n<p>El futuro de Dropper reside en los avances en los algoritmos de almacenamiento en cach\u00e9, la sincronizaci\u00f3n de cach\u00e9 en tiempo real y las t\u00e9cnicas inteligentes de invalidaci\u00f3n de cach\u00e9. A medida que las tecnolog\u00edas web evolucionen, Dropper seguir\u00e1 desempe\u00f1ando un papel fundamental en la optimizaci\u00f3n de la entrega de contenidos y la mejora de las experiencias de los usuarios en Internet.<\/p>\n<h2>Servidores cuentagotas y proxy<\/h2>\n<p>Los servidores proxy y Dropper se complementan entre s\u00ed para mejorar el rendimiento de la red. Al incorporar Dropper en su infraestructura, los proveedores de servidores proxy como OneProxy pueden ofrecer una entrega de contenido m\u00e1s r\u00e1pida, cargas de servidor reducidas y una mejor utilizaci\u00f3n del ancho de banda a sus clientes.<\/p>\n<h2>enlaces relacionados<\/h2>\n<p>Para obtener m\u00e1s informaci\u00f3n sobre Dropper, puede explorar los siguientes recursos:<\/p>\n<ol>\n<li><a href=\"https:\/\/developers.google.com\/web\/fundamentals\/performance\/optimizing-content-efficiency\/http-caching\" target=\"_new\" rel=\"noopener nofollow\">Mejores pr\u00e1cticas de almacenamiento en cach\u00e9<\/a><\/li>\n<li><a href=\"https:\/\/memcached.org\/about\" target=\"_new\" rel=\"noopener nofollow\">Introducci\u00f3n a Memcached<\/a><\/li>\n<li><a href=\"https:\/\/redis.io\/documentation\" target=\"_new\" rel=\"noopener nofollow\">Documentaci\u00f3n de Redis<\/a><\/li>\n<\/ol>","protected":false},"featured_media":468284,"menu_order":0,"template":"","meta":{"_acf_changed":false,"content-type":"","inline_featured_image":false,"footnotes":""},"class_list":["post-477005","wiki","type-wiki","status-publish","has-post-thumbnail","hentry"],"acf":{"faq_title":"Frequently Asked Questions about <mark>Dropper: An Overview<\/mark>","faq_items":[{"question":"What is Dropper?","answer":"<p>Dropper is a powerful tool used in the world of proxy servers to optimize and enhance the delivery of content to users. It acts as a mediator between the client and the server, caching frequently requested data to reduce latency and save bandwidth.<\/p>"},{"question":"How does Dropper work?","answer":"<p>When a client requests specific content, the proxy server checks if it's already cached in Dropper. If found, the content is delivered directly to the client. If not, the proxy server fetches it from the origin server, updates the cache, and serves it to the client.<\/p>"},{"question":"What are the key features of Dropper?","answer":"<p>Dropper offers several key features, including latency reduction, bandwidth optimization, server load balancing, and support for offline browsing.<\/p>"},{"question":"What types of Dropper exist?","answer":"<p>There are different types of Dropper, including Basic Dropper with fixed expiration, Dynamic Dropper with adaptive expiration, and Distributed Dropper that spreads caching across multiple proxy servers.<\/p>"},{"question":"How can I use Dropper?","answer":"<p>Dropper can be used for content delivery optimization, caching streaming media, and improving website loading times through web page caching.<\/p>"},{"question":"What problems can occur with Dropper, and how can they be solved?","answer":"<p>Common issues include stale content, cache invalidation, and cache consistency in distributed setups. Implementing efficient expiration policies, smart cache invalidation techniques, and using distributed cache protocols can address these problems.<\/p>"},{"question":"How does Dropper compare to Load Balancer?","answer":"<p>Dropper focuses on caching and content delivery optimization, while Load Balancer distributes traffic for high availability. Dropper offers higher granularity of control over caching compared to Load Balancer.<\/p>"},{"question":"What is the future of Dropper?","answer":"<p>The future of Dropper lies in advancements in caching algorithms, real-time cache synchronization, and intelligent cache invalidation techniques. It will continue to play a vital role in optimizing content delivery and improving user experiences on the internet.<\/p>"},{"question":"How does Dropper relate to Proxy Servers?","answer":"<p>Dropper complements proxy servers by enhancing network performance. By using Dropper, proxy server providers like OneProxy can offer faster content delivery, reduced server loads, and improved bandwidth utilization to their clients.<\/p>"}]},"_links":{"self":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/wiki\/477005","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/wiki"}],"about":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/types\/wiki"}],"version-history":[{"count":0,"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/wiki\/477005\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/media\/468284"}],"wp:attachment":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/media?parent=477005"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}